Output e96b03f1a32568aa4b8dce43587134e02609f754f357fedb1da83bf3e6952a6c:0

value
38085515
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e090db830c814cfac1bc2570814c7dc4371efc66 OP_EQUALVERIFY OP_CHECKSIG
address
1MUPtqv65WtaP1pzLX8X4t8CWeQN4PLZ9x
transaction
e96b03f1a32568aa4b8dce43587134e02609f754f357fedb1da83bf3e6952a6c
spent
true